>       I've been meaning to ask about that; how does one go about doing
>       that?

Instead of compiling, you could simply copy the binary into place under
the debian/ directory.  If you do that, set the architecture in the
control file to, e.g., "i386" instead of "any".

If you have binaries for more than one arch, it can still be done.
(e.g. `dpkg --print-architecture`).
